User Tools

Site Tools


project:proj_list

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Next revision Both sides next revision
project:proj_list [2017/01/25 12:52]
xkubalik [Current projects]
project:proj_list [2017/01/25 13:00]
xkubalik [Current projects]
Line 54: Line 54:
     * Výsledné řešení otestujte.     * Výsledné řešení otestujte.
  
-  * **asdas**+  * **Knihovna funkcí pro OS Android umožňující řízení vývojového kitu Arduino (OS Android library allowing control of Arduino kit)** - (BP - Filip Šmíd) 
 +    * Prostudujte existující řešení 
 +    * Navrhněte a implementujte knihovnu pro platformu Android zajišťující komunikaci mezi zařízením se systémem Android a vývojovým kitem Arduino. 
 +    * Knihovna bude umožňovat komunikaci pomocí USB, Bluetooth a Wi-Fi na protokolu TCP/IP. 
 +    * Pro vytvořenou knihovnu napište testovací aplikaci, která bude prezentovat funkčnost komunikace. 
 +    * Aplikace bude napsána tak, aby bylo možné ji snadno rozšířit o další funkční prvky. 
 +    * Aplikace a knihovna by měla podporovat specifický patern pro vývoj android aplikací, jako MVP, nebo MVVM, pro oddělení logiky z prezentační vrstvy a testovatelnost kódu.
        
 ===== Available projects ===== ===== Available projects =====
project/proj_list.txt · Last modified: 2024/02/15 10:30 by xkubalik